5 What does RPA do It emulates human actions that perform repetitive tasks in existing applications. Virtual workforce under the control of operational teams. Carries out the interaction with other applications and systems. Uses non-invasive techniques. Emulates what humans do through automatic login, data retrieval and organizing transactions with various other systems in the process. Smart software that performs pre-modeled outcomes. Quick construction applies in a snap. Performs high-volume, repetitive tasks that are perceived by humans and cost a lot of time and are error-sensitive. Configuration is done by operating staff. By making process diagrams of procedures. Simply model multiple tasks across multiple systems. Multiple system in and processes can simultaneously "manipulate" data and trigger responses and reports. Automates work 24/7/365. Full control over all activated robots. High scalability and thus virtual workforce can be deployed. Increases consistency and reduces the chance of errors. Simple, specialized support by the IT department. Production robots are trained (read configured) by operational process users. Contributes to compliance with policy objectives. Puts operational costs down.

16 Implementation model Initialise Industrialisation Institutionalisation Policy. Processes (fast odds). 1st sprint (Pilot). Identify and prioritise other processes. Evaluate. Implement RPA in sprints Organisational changes: transformation process. Plan impact analyzes on human, process and organisation. Implement infrastructure, support model and RPA team. Virtual workforce as an extension of human capacity. Create a culture of continuous improvement by RPA.

17 Pilot? Provide insight of the value and effectiveness that RPA can deliver. Applications are highlighted. What are the effects of a full scale roll-out? Engaging stakeholders at management level and operational levels (process owners, ICT).

18 Success factors Proof of Concept (PoC) Supporters support Train champions for change management Setting up a Center of Excellence Use best-in-class products and know how.
